Re: Feature request

Поиск
Список
Период
Сортировка
От Pavel Stehule
Тема Re: Feature request
Дата
Msg-id 162867790805051010o1ab6b981wff1529517680e4f2@mail.gmail.com
обсуждение исходный текст
Ответ на Feature request  (<Eugen.Konkov@aldec.com>)
Список pgsql-bugs
Hello

2008/5/5  <Eugen.Konkov@aldec.com>:
> So why I can do:
> insert into (id) values ( default )
> and can not do in my trigger:
> new.id = default
> Why?

it's not possible - because you cannot mix PL/pgSQL statement
(assignment) and SQL stetement.

syntax of assignment
:
variable := expression

expression is independent on variable, so there are not any "default"
expression. PL/pgSQL and SQL are independent environments. If you need
default values, simply don't change field.

Regards
Pavel Stehule

В списке pgsql-bugs по дате отправления:

Предыдущее
От:
Дата:
Сообщение: Feature request
Следующее
От:
Дата:
Сообщение: Re: Feature request